排序
lf在c语言中代表什么 lf在c语言中的双精度类型表示
在c语言中,lf用于表示双精度浮点数的格式说明符。1) 在scanf中必须使用%lf读取double类型的值,2) 在printf中可以使用%f或%lf输出double类型的值,3) 可以通过%.2lf控制输出精度,4) 避免不必...
Linux Xrender如何提高渲染速度
alt='linux xrender提升渲染效率' /> 在Linux操作系统里,X Render作为图形渲染的一个重要组件,有时可能会遇到性能不足的情况。为了解决这一问题,可以参考以下方式来增强其渲染效率: 改善...
如何使用Python实现屏幕录制?PyAV库配置教程
要使用python实现屏幕录制,核心在于结合pyav和mss库分两步完成:1. 使用mss捕获屏幕图像帧;2. 利用pyav将图像帧编码并保存为视频文件。具体流程包括安装pyav、mss及ffmpeg依赖,配置ffmpeg环...
HTML滚动效果怎么实现?提升体验的3种marquee替代方案
现代html滚动效果主流做法是使用css动画和javascript替代废弃的marquee标签。1. 纯css动画适用于简单连续滚动,通过@keyframes和animation属性实现,性能好但交互性差;2. javascript提供更灵活...
事件循环中的“渲染”阶段是什么?
渲染不是事件循环的一部分,而是浏览器ui线程在宏任务和微任务执行后更新视觉的独立阶段;2. requestanimationframe能与浏览器渲染周期同步,确保动画在重绘前执行,避免掉帧;3. 避免javascrip...
Debian系统中OpenSSL性能优化技巧
openssl是debian系统中的一个重要组件,用于加密和身份验证。优化openssl的性能不仅可以提高系统的安全性,还可以提升应用程序的运行效率。以下是一些在debian系统中优化openssl性能的技巧: 更...
SublimeText不同版本下载渠道及兼容性说明
sublime text有三个主要版本:sublime text 2、3和4。1. sublime text 2不再维护,但仍可从第三方网站下载。2. sublime text 3可从官方网站下载,适用于大多数用户。3. sublime text 4为最新版...
CSS 动画效果实现 动画属性在 CSS 中有什么用
css动画的核心实现依赖于animation属性与@keyframes规则。具体步骤为:1. 使用@keyframes定义动画关键帧,通过设定0%-100%时间轴上的样式快照;2. 通过animation复合属性将动画应用到元素,控制...
Linux中Compton与硬件加速关系
compton 是一个开源的、轻量级的 x11 窗口合成器,它使用 gpu 加速来渲染桌面背景,从而提高桌面性能并减少 cpu 负载。compton 与硬件加速的关系主要体现在其利用 gpu 进行合成操作,从而提高性...
怎样用JavaScript实现3D效果?
用javascript实现3d效果主要依赖于webgl技术和three.js库。1. webgl是一种基于opengl es 2.0的javascript api,允许在浏览器中进行硬件加速的3d图形渲染。2. three.js是一个基于webgl的javascri...